Solo mode (with Prelude) usually runs for 12 generations. To win, the player must place 9 ocean tiles, reach 14% oxygen, and raise the temperature to 8*. This is the case for all of the versions on BGA except for Amazonis Planitia. This board requires more terraforming: 11 oceans, 18% O2, 14*C.
When playing the Amazonis Planitia board on Solo with Prelude cards, I was given 14 generations to complete the game, rather than the expected 12. The solo-game description states that "[a]ll global parameters must be maxed out by the end of generation 14 to win (12 with Prelude)."
The original solo rules might be different for Amazonis Planitia, given the higher terraforming requirements. If that's the case, then the solo-game description should be altered. -

История отчёта
Because it has higher tr params I mae generation end +2 of original (i.e. 16 for regular and 14 for prelude).
If it declared terraforming with wrong params its another bug
